For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 1,023 students in West Memphis, AR.
The top ranked public middle schools in West Memphis, AR are Wonder Junior High School and West Junior High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
West Memphis, AR public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 14% (versus the Arkansas public middle school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 22% (versus the 42% statewide average). Middle schools in West Memphis have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Arkansas public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 86%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Arkansas public middle school average of 41% (majority Black).
